Update 12/14/04

Justin - 12-14-2004 at 09:24 AM

Hi!
Nothing much new to report. We're just all stuck in a vortex of endless songwriting at the moment, in addition to each band member's non-Robot activities that we dip into (me: recording and songwriting, Alex: screenwriting and filmmaking, Tim: remixing, DJ'ing, producing) Anyway, It's going well. The titles alone are worth the price of admission, I think! Our record company is hearing stuff now, weighing in on what stuff they like the most, etc. So pretty soon, the components of what will make up an album will start to coalesce. We kind of miss playing, but we're just trying to focus strictly on the mania and madness of writing songs...we've literally written and demoed collectively about 40 songs. But we're pretty driven, so if we feel like we should write 40 more, we certainly will. We'll be choosing a producer very shortly as well, and will have a proper manager in early January...luckily, our amazing lawyer Francois and our A&R guy David act as our de facto management, so it's been very much NOT urgent for us to hire somebody. The holidays are coming up...in about a week, I disappear for a while in anticipation of the new arrival on the way to my wife Corinne and I. But when January comes around, we'll be hot and heavy with lots of biz and hopefully a plan to start recording in earnest. Also, an LA area ultra low-key performance is something we really want to do soon, just don't know quite when yet. My website is being built, it's justinmj.com, and I've been having fun on lots of different recording projects recently too. One is a really cool brother-sister duo called "Judd and Maggie". They're kind of like Fleetwood Mac meets Belle & Sebastian. VERY good. Our man Joey Waronker is producing these guys. I'm also involved in the scoring of "Devil's Rejects", a new horror film from Rob Zombie...I'm playing bass and doing sound effect stuff. Rob is a cool dude and a lot of fun in the studio. Also the Garbage record, which is finally done, and in my humble opinion is REALLY great. Plus those guys are the coolest homeys. There you have it. Talk to y'all soon.
